New preprint! Current T7-based MNV reverse genetics can be performed by co-transfecting plasmids encoding T7 RNA polymerase and vaccinia capping enzymes. We see a further 100-1000-fold boost in titres by incorporating CD300lf-expressing BSR-T7 cells into this system. www.biorxiv.org/content/10.6...

In this Perspective, Ryan Langlois hypothesizes that antiviral genes are evolutionarily selected for their function at fever temperatures yet are commonly studied at basal temperatures, a potential blind spot in our understanding of antiviral gene mechanisms. rupress.org/jem/article/... #Virology
